A City Experience in Pondicherry

Saturday, October 28: Exploring the French Quarter

Start your trip in Pondicherry by immersing yourself in the charming French Quarter. In the morning, take a leisurely walk along the picturesque Promenade Beach, enjoying the cool sea breeze and the French colonial architecture. Visit the famous Sri Aurobindo Ashram in the afternoon, a spiritual community founded by Sri Aurobindo and known for its peaceful ambiance. In the evening, explore the vibrant streets of White Town, lined with boutique shops, cafes, and art galleries.

  • Promenade Beach: Free, 2 hours
  • Sri Aurobindo Ashram: Free, 1-2 hours
  • White Town: Free, 2-3 hours
Sunday, October 29: A Cultural Journey

Embark on a cultural journey through Pondicherry on the second day of your visit. Start your morning by visiting the Pondicherry Museum, where you can explore a diverse collection of art, artifacts, and archaeological findings. In the afternoon, head to the Manakula Vinayagar Temple, a beautiful Hindu temple dedicated to Lord Ganesha. Don't miss the vibrant French War Memorial located nearby. In the evening, indulge in some retail therapy at the famous Goubert Market, known for its fresh produce and local handicrafts.

  • Pondicherry Museum: INR 10, 1-2 hours
  • Manakula Vinayagar Temple: Free, 1 hour
  • Goubert Market: Variable, 1-2 hours
Monday, October 30: A Spiritual Retreat

On your third day, immerse yourself in the spiritual side of Pondicherry. Begin your morning with a visit to the Auroville Matrimandir, a unique golden-domed structure known for its serene meditation chambers. Spend the afternoon exploring the beautiful botanical gardens of Bharathi Park and enjoy a peaceful picnic amidst nature. In the evening, witness the mesmerizing Arulmigu Manakula Vinayagar Temple Rath Yatra, a grand procession of Lord Ganesha's chariot, filled with devotees and traditional music.

  • Auroville Matrimandir: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Bharathi Park: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Arulmigu Manakula Vinayagar Temple Rath Yatra: Free, 2 hours
Tuesday, October 31: Heritage and Cuisine

On your last day in Pondicherry, discover the rich heritage and delectable cuisine of the city. Start your morning with a visit to the Basilica of the Sacred Heart of Jesus, an impressive Gothic-style church. In the afternoon, explore the Pondicherry Botanical Gardens, known for their exotic flora and tranquil ambiance. Indulge in a traditional South Indian thali for lunch and savor the local flavors. In the evening, take a stroll along the bustling Nehru Street, lined with shops selling handmade goods and local delicacies.

  • Basilica of the Sacred Heart of Jesus: Free, 1 hour
  • Pondicherry Botanical Gardens: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Nehru Street: Variable, 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For an off the beaten path experience, visit the serene Serenity Beach, located a short drive from the city center. This pristine sandy beach is perfect for a peaceful day of sunbathing and swimming. Another hidden gem is the Pondicherry Light House, offering panoramic views of the city and the coastline. Don't miss the chance to explore the local cuisine at the Auroville Bakery, where you can indulge in freshly baked goods and organic treats loved by both locals and tourists.
